Output 50aaff836237000e89c2c0171626a29b9c3a8774f0f379b77bf020a402249aef:0

value
2999792491
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e75b088eed2c1d111ea10bf3922804dc144fb23 OP_EQUALVERIFY OP_CHECKSIG
address
189rhBNVXd8U7r4X9rwmXTw9sZ31bvs28p
transaction
50aaff836237000e89c2c0171626a29b9c3a8774f0f379b77bf020a402249aef
spent
true